网上科普有关“css 多个类似的class名 怎么使用一个css样式”话题很是火热,小编也是针对css 多个类似的class名 怎么使用一个css样式寻找了一些与之相关的一些信息进行分析 ,如果能碰巧解决你现在面临的问题,希望能够帮助到您。
方法1:用css的属性选择器。
div[class^="aa"]?{background-color:#d6d6d6;
height:?50px;
}<div?>1</div>
<div?>2</div>
<div?>3</div>
方法2:用空格分隔多个class
.aa?{background-color:#d6d6d6;
height:?50px;
}<div?>1</div>
<div?>2</div>
<div?>3</div>
CSS中的“class”里的样式属性是否能够有多个呢?
在样式表定义一个样式的时候,可以定义id也可以定义class 。
1、在CSS文件里书写时 ,ID加前缀"#";CLASS用"."
2、id一个页面只可以使用一次;class可以多次引用。
3 、ID是一个标签,用于区分不同的结构和内容,就象名字 ,如果一个屋子有2个人同名,就会出现混淆;class是一个样式,可以套在任何结构和内容上 ,就象一件衣服;
4、从概念上说就是不一样的:id是先找到结构/内容,再给它定义样式;class是先定义好一种样式,再套给多个结构/内容。
目前的浏览器还都允许用多个相同ID ,一般情况下也能正常显示,不过当你需要用JavaScript通过id来控制div时就会出现错误 。无论是用“. ”,还是“#”都无所谓,但是最好遵循 ,主要的重要的特殊的最外层的用“#”。class在同一个HTML网页页面可以无数次的调用相同的class;这样就可以像调用函数一样不用再一个页面i重复一个属性,只需要一个class类的选择,就可以在同一个位置调用相同的CLASSid表示着标签的身份 ,在JS脚本中会用到ID ,当js 要修改一个标签属性时,js会将id名做为唯一标识进行操作 ,id在页面职能出现一次。并且是唯一性 。
CSS中class可以指定多个值,用空格隔开就可以了,多个样式定义最终会叠加在一起应用到当前元素。
一、CSS中id和class的区别:
1 、id的优先级比class高。
2、class是通用属性 ,就是说几个div可以调用同一个class ,而id是唯一的,web标准中不允许出现两个div的id标识是相同的 ,id也是js获取对象的一个标识,所以也必须是唯一的 。
二、class属性修改:
类属性即class属性,规定类名,用类选择器规定样式的时候 ,需要为元素指定类名,即class属性的值。注意每个HTML元素只有一个class属性。但是class属性的值可以是多个名称,即可能包含一个词的列表 ,中间用空格分隔 。
关于“css 多个类似的class名 怎么使用一个css样式 ”这个话题的介绍,今天小编就给大家分享完了,如果对你有所帮助请保持对本站的关注!
本文来自作者[德宁宁]投稿,不代表石号立场,如若转载,请注明出处:https://s0429.com/cshi/202512-2231.html
评论列表(4条)
我是石号的签约作者“德宁宁”!
希望本篇文章《css 多个类似的class名 怎么使用一个css样式》能对你有所帮助!
本站[石号]内容主要涵盖:国足,欧洲杯,世界杯,篮球,欧冠,亚冠,英超,足球,综合体育
本文概览:网上科普有关“css 多个类似的class名 怎么使用一个css样式”话题很是火热,小编也是针对css 多个类似的class名 怎么使用一个css样式寻找了一些与之相关的一些信...